By the day, day in Arabic is yoom - يوم, days is aiyaam - أيام, week is usbuu3 - أسبوع and weeks is asaabii3 - أسابيع. In the Arab world, the week normally starts with Sunday. Also, the days are derived from numbers. So, technically speaking, Sunday is the "first day", Monday is the "second day" and so on.

The very word Friday in Arabic language means the day of congregation. Every Friday there is a sermon ( خطبة) in the mosques in addition to the usual prayer. The working days of the week are Sunday-Thursday and the weekend is Friday-Saturday, where of course Friday is the main day off. Earlier the weekend used to fall on Thursday-Friday.
